:: SYSTEM INITIALIZED ::

Architecting the
Secure Digital Future

I have 14+ years of experience designing, developing, and delivering scalable applications and user-centric digital solutions. My background spans system architecture, full-stack engineering, and UI/UX implementation, giving me a balanced perspective on how reliable software is planned, built, and experienced.

I approach projects with a focus on clarity, maintainability, and thoughtful design. Whether working on backend architecture, front-end development, or interface refinement, I aim to create solutions that are robust, intuitive, and aligned with real business needs. I value collaboration, careful analysis, and disciplined engineering practices to ensure quality and long-term sustainability.

I continue to invest in learning modern technologies and design principles, so I can contribute effectively, recommend meaningful improvements, and support teams in building solutions that combine technical strength with a seamless user experience.

Capability Matrix

Systems Architecture & Backend

JavaNode.jsKotlinPythonTypeScriptSpring BootJPA (Hibernate)NestJSSystem DesignMicroservicesServerless ArchitectureREST/SOAP APIsMessage Queue Systems (Kafka/ActiveMQ/SQS)

Interface & Mobile Development

ReactJSTypeScriptJavaScriptNext.jsAngularJSAndroid (Kotlin)TailwindHTML5/CSS3Webix

AI Solutions & Automation

RAG (Retrieval-Augmented Generation)PythonVector DatabasesLocal EmbeddingsOn-Prem AI DeploymentSecure API Integrations

Cloud, Databases & DevOps

AWS / AzureDockerSQL (MySQL/PostgreSQL)NoSQL (Mongo/Redis/DynamoDB)PythonCI/CD (CircleCI/Jenkins)Quality (SonarQube/ESLint)Security Protocols (OAuth, SAML)

Operational History

Senior Software Developer / Lead

@ IMAX Corp.
Aug 2017 - Dec 2025

Lead engineer for critical global theater operations, responsible for the full software lifecycle of enterprise applications. My primary focus has been modernizing legacy monolithic systems into scalable microservices and building the secure cryptographic infrastructure that enables content delivery to thousands of theaters worldwide.

  • Engineered the Global Key Delivery Management System (KDM Delivery), a mission-critical portal integrated with Disney, WB, and Sony enabling IMAX users & studios to request, generate, and deliver encryption keys required for global theater operations.
  • Modernized the backend architecture by migrating legacy monolithic logic into Spring Boot Microservices, significantly reducing deployment friction and enabling independent scaling of high-traffic modules.
  • Designed an Event-Driven Integration Fabric using Kafka to decouple enterprise systems. Built a centralized hub to streamline data exchange of critical variables like content, projector, audio, and server information across the fragmented systems.
  • Lead a strategic initiative to deploy an Offline AI (RAG) Ecosystem for internal tooling. Built a secure pipeline that indexes operational logs to help teams automate incident analysis and reduce support ticket volume.

Senior Server Developer

@ Quickplay Media
Jun 2016 - Jul 2017

Engineered Highly Available and Performant backend for media streaming platforms. Focused on building secure content ingestion pipelines and scalable multi-tenant compatible observability tools for monitoring and real-time diagnostics.

  • Architected a Secure Content Ingestion Layer to encrypt and validate media assets from third-party vendors, ensuring strict compliance with DRM and data-protection standards.
  • Implemented a Universal Multi-Tenant Observability Module, a lightweight, plug-and-play diagnostic engine adopted across multiple services for real-time health monitoring.
  • Optimized platform performance by refactoring Asynchronous Event Handlers and database locking strategies, significantly reducing API latency.

Full Stack Developer

@ Hyperwallet (PayPal)
Feb 2015 - May 2016

Core developer for a global FinTech SaaS platform. focused on delivering secure, high-volume payment features and customizing enterprise workflows for big clients.

  • Delivered critical payment workflows for the Western Union integration, successfully customizing the core platform to accommodate complex transaction requirements.
  • Optimized transaction retrieval speeds by implementing a Hybrid Database Strategy, leveraging both Structured (SQL) and Unstructured (NoSQL) data stores.
  • Enhanced system stability by enforcing comprehensive Unit Testing (JUnit/Mockito) and reducing regression risks through automated CI pipelines.

Java Developer

@ VFA Inc.
Mar 2014 - Jan 2015

Full-stack development focused on consolidating legacy product lines and their migration to a unified solution using modern web technologies.

  • Contributed to the modernization of the flagship "VFA Facility" product by porting legacy version to an asynchronous Node.js architecture.
  • Implemented a unified solution consolidating multiple legacy VFA products into a single Integrated Framework, reducing code redundancy.
  • Added new features to legacy portal keeping in mind the reusability, readability, and ease of integration with the new framework/version of the product.

Java Developer

@ Expertystems Inc.
Feb 2012 - Mar 2014

Full-stack consultancy role focused on delivering rapid-turnaround custom software solutions. Gained foundational expertise in client requirements analysis and multi-tier application development.

  • Delivered end-to-end SaaS solutions for diverse external clients, managing the full development lifecycle from Design to Deployment.
  • Developed robust backend services using Spring Framework and Hibernate, establishing a strong foundation in MVC patterns and modular architecture.
  • Collaborated directly with stakeholders to translate complex business requirements into technical specifications and functional System Designs.

Jr. Java Developer

@ Krawler Networks
2008 - 2011

Early career role focused on full-cycle development for SaaS CRM and HRIS. Gained core experience in product feature design, internal workflow automation, and user access security.

  • Contributed to the feature roadmap of the Deskera CRM platform by conducting competitive analysis to identify and implement critical market gaps.
  • Developed a custom Issue Tracking System to streamline internal bug reporting, significantly improving cross-team visibility and resolution times.
  • Engineered the Role-Based Access Control (RBAC) module for the Employee Management System, defining secure hierarchy constraints and user permissions.

Engineering Labs - Personal R&D

AI Solutions

Kinetic Agent

A context-aware AI overlay assistant for Android that can help re-write text, generate auto-replies, find answers and a lot more

Android (Kotlin)OpenAI/Gemini API/ClaudeRAGGoogle MediaPipeSQLite(Room)
AI Solutions

Unified AI Hub

A centralized workspace consolidating multiple AI sessions (ChatGPT, Claude, Gemini) into one interface.

ReactElectronSecure Storage
AI Solutions

Polyglot Tone Converter

System tray app enabling OS-wide text tone modification using hot-swappable AI providers.

ElectronNode.jsLLM Aggregation
Systems Arch

OS-Agnostic File Explorer

A fully decoupled file management engine with a custom theming layer independent of the OS.

Node.jsElectronSystem IO
Systems Arch

WinKernel Customizer

Utility tool exposing hidden Windows registry flags through a safe GUI validation layer.

Windows APIC#Registry
Systems Arch

JPA Semantic Query Generator

IntelliJ plugin that automates the translation of raw SQL into Spring Data JPA repository methods.

JavaIntelliJ SDKAST Parsing
Interface & UX

White-Label Portfolio Builder

Config-driven architecture allowing instant deployment of portfolios via environment variables.

ReactTypescriptTailwind CSSSupabaseCI/CDJSON
Interface & UX

Daily Journal & Development Hub

Holistic self-development platform with adaptive theming and recursive task logic.

ReactNext.jsTypescriptSupabaseTailwind CSSNode.js
Cloud & Data

Live Stock Market Simulator

Real-time exchange simulator using WebSockets and RxJS for high-concurrency data streaming.

NestJSNext.jsWebSocketsRxJSTypeScript
Cloud & Data

Kinetic SQL Client

Next-gen ORM wrapper providing auto-generated types and realtime subscriptions for Postgres & MySQL.

TypeScriptNode.jsDrizzle ORMPostgreSQLMySQLSQLiteAST ParsingCDCRPC ProxyAuto Type Generation
Cloud & Data

Advanced SQL Manager

Orchestration suite for complex DB operations like hot-renaming and schema synchronization.

AWS EC2SQLAutomation
Interface & UX

Universal Animated Boot Loader

Framework-agnostic UI library providing high-performance initialization states.

CSS AnimationsWeb Components
Interface & UX

DOM Injection Engine

Persistent rule engine for web content modification with a stateful preference database.

JavaScriptChrome APIDOM

Private Codebase Frequency